Reducing bounce rate on adult landing pages starts with making sure your page loads quickly. If a page takes too long, many people will just leave before seeing anything. Keep the design clean and straight to the point, without too many popups or redirects. Use clear headlines and match the message of your ad with what people see first on the landing page. If the visitor clicks on something promising and gets something else, they'll most likely leave. Also, using simple language and a clear call to action helps guide the visitor. Avoid long texts or heavy content; most people just want to see what's being offered and decide quickly. Mobile responsiveness is another important part—if your page doesn't work well on mobile, you lose a large number of visitors. These small adjustments can help keep users engaged longer.
